A Redlands High School team has again captured the county’s mock trial crown.
Team Blue won the San Bernardino County Mock Trial on Saturday, Jan. 25, emerging from a field of 23 teams to claim victory at the San Bernardino Justice Center.
It was the second year in a row that the the school’s blue team earned the county title — and the 17th time a Redlands High team won the contest.
The 17-member Team Blue defeated crosstown rival Redlands East Valley High School, which finished in second place. The Redlands High team will now head to state competition in March.
More than 425 San Bernardino County students from 20 high schools participated in this year’s event.
In mock trial, high school students argue a fictional case in front of real judges and are scored by practicing attorneys. This year’s case, People v. Gold, is a kidnapping case that involves evidence of ligature marks, a positive drug test, matching tire marks and incriminating statements. Students studied legal issues to play roles that included attorneys, witnesses, defendants, bailiffs and clerks. Legal professionals who volunteered their time coached them.
The competition is organized by the San Bernardino County Superintendent of Schools and the San Bernardino County District Attorney’s Office.
“We hope opportunities such as this competition deepen students’ understanding of their civic responsibilities and inspire them to become actively engaged in society,” San Bernardino County Superintendent Ted Alejandre said in a news release.
In neighboring Riverside County, the mock trial got underway last week.
Competition began Tuesday, Jan. 21, and will end Tuesday, Feb. 18, with the final round at the Riverside Historic Courthouse in downtown Riverside. It will be the county’s 43rd contest.
County winners will vie in the California Mock Trial Competition, from March 14 through March 16 in Los Angeles. The victor will advance to the National Mock Trial from May 8 to May 10 in Phoenix.
Last year’s champion in Riverside County is Riverside’s Poly High School, which won for the 20th time.
